Mini-incision Transthoracic Occlusion for PDA in Adults / 中国微创外科杂志

ABSTRACT
Objective To evaluate the efficacy and safety of mini-incision transthoracic occlusion for patent ductus arteriosus(PDA)in adults.Methods From November 2005 to May 2007,10 adult patients(occlusion group)received mini-incision transthoracic occlusion of PDA under the guidance of transesophageal ultrasonography in our hospital.A 3-to 5-cm incision was made at the second intercostal space adjacent to the left sternum to expose the pulmonary aorta.Afterwards,a catheter was introduced into the pulnonary artery,and then delivered into the aorta via the PDA under the guidance of ultrosonograohpy.An occluder of 4 to 6 mm larger than the PDA in diameter was then released to engage on the defect.Twenty patients who recieved on-pump surgery were set as a control group.Results Compared with the control,patients in the occlusion group had a smaller incision [(3.6?1.6)cm vs(25.3?5.4)cm,t'=-16.575,P
